Seel (Japanese: パウワウ Pauwau) is a Water-type Pokémon introduced in Generation I.
Biology
Physiology
Seel is a Sea Lion Pokémon. It is covered with dense white fur to keep it warm underwater. The mouth of Seel has jowls and two fangs. Its tongue also sticks out of its mouth. Seel has a short horn upon its head.
Natural abilities
Seel can have the ability Thick Fat or the ability Hydration. Thick Fat gives Seel resistance to Fire or Ice-type attacks. Hydration allows any status conditions to be healed when it is raining. The horn atop its head can break solid ice. It can survive sub-zero temperatures. It is very playful and curious. It also enjoys resting on ice flows.
Evolution
Seel evolves into Dewgong at level 34.

Trivia
- Prior to Generation IV, Seel couldn't learn any Water-type moves by leveling up.
- Seel, Shellder, and Eevee are the only three non Ice-types to evolve into an Ice type.
- Seel is the only non Ice-type Pokémon to have the Ice Body ability.
Origins
Seel's name is a misspelling of "seal". Its tail resembles a water spout.
